2019-2020 Graduate Catalog 
2019-2020 Graduate Catalog [ARCHIVED CATALOG]

CS 529 - Advanced Algorithms for Scientific Computing

The course presents specialized algorithms and data structures for scientific computing and it a continuation of CS 528.

Prerequisite: CS 528.


Learner Outcomes:
Upon successful completion of this course, the student will be able to:

  • Identify advanced data structures: B-trees, Fibonacci heaps, van Emde Boas trees, disjoint sets.
  • Demonstrate concern for complexity of graph matching and string matching algorithms.
  • Incorporate linear programming algorithms and applications.
  • Discuss the importance of approximation algorithms.

Learner Outcomes Approval Date:

Anticipated Course Offering Terms and Locations:

